Roman Malinowski

He served as Deputy Prime Minister from 1980 to 1985, Chairman of United People's Party from 1981 to 1989, and Marshal of the Sejm from 1985 to 1989.

Roman Malinowski was born in Białystok, Poland 26 February 1935.He graduated from SGH Warsaw School of Economics in 1956.
